High Tea at The Hotel Windsor, Melbourne

Last week was Mum's birthday... less than a week after Christmas.  Year after year I struggle to come up with gift ideas for Christmas, let alone a birthday a few days later!  Mum was in Singapore earlier this year and has reminded me numerous times since that she enjoyed a delicious High Tea at the Raffles Hotel.

Today we headed into the city for a morning of shopping at Myer and David Jones, followed by High Tea at the Hotel Windsor to celebrate Mum's birthday... the perfect gift!

Once seated in the beautiful restaurant, we were poured a glass of delightful Rose bubbly to start things off...


There were also two macarons on each plate in the restaurant.  Flavours are yet to be determined - I can take or leave macarons, so I filled up on the other (perishable) goodies and slipped these into my handbag to be enjoyed tomorrow (shhhh!)

Then came our tea stand, piled with deliciousness:



Scones, sandwiches, French pastries - oh my!


Delicious finger sandwiches - ham & dijon mustard, chicken apple & mayo, egg & watercress, cucumber, smoked salmon & cream cheese.


Vanilla and raisin scones with raspberry jam, strawberry jam and clotted cream...


Amazing desserts... passionfruit tart, peanut butter & jelly slice, white chocolate & raspberry, chocolate & caramel...

And finally, the famous Hotel Windsor blend tea...


Tea always tastes better out of silver teapots and fine china!


At $59 per person ($79 on weekends), High Tea at the Hotel Windsor is pricey but well worth a visit, in my opinion.  The service was impeccable and everything was delicious!
